Audi Q8 for 2024 arrives in September, spicing up the roads

The Audi Q8 mid-size SUV is getting a hot new update. A sneak peek of the changes was released on Thursday, and it’s got us drooling with excitement. Mark your calendars for September 5th – that’s when this sleek machine is making its debut. The updated Q8 will likely hit the roads as a 2024 model.

Rumors are swirling that Audi’s new Q8 E-Tron might not hit American shores as the company sets its sights on this market. The electric SUV has just rolled out as a 2024 model, but don’t fret! Audi is adding some serious spice with its updated version, complete with snazzy new headlights and taillights and even more customization options.

The updated Audi Q8 might have cool new lights! People think it could have fancy OLED technology, like in the upcoming Q6 E-Tron. That means owners can customize how the lights look. We’ve seen secret Q8 prototypes driving around, including ones for the regular Q8, sporty SQ8, and fast RS Q8. 

Audi is shaking things up with the Q8. There’s no word yet on upgrades for the engine, but for now, the Q8 comes with either a turbocharged V-6 or a twin-turbo V-8 in sporty trims. This could be the last gas-powered Q8 since Audi plans to switch to electric cars in 2026.
